Get started4 Cambridge Road is a four-bedroom semi-detached house in Worthing (BN11 1XD). It has a recorded floor area of 220 m² (around 2368 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band F. The latest certificate (December 2020) shows an E (score 54), well below the UK norm with real room to improve. The recommended improvements would lift it to C (score 72), a 2-band jump. Period features are noted in the property record.
At 220 m² the property is well over the postcode median (69 m² across 22 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. 4 bedrooms is on the larger side for this postcode, where 2 is the typical count.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2022.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Today's modelled estimate of £833,000 is 30.2% above the 2021 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£270/sq ft) was about 29.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old March 2021 for £640,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
